Specifications
| Attribute | Value |
| Part Status | Obsolete |
| RF Type | General Purpose |
| Topology | Absorptive |
| Circuit | SP8T |
| Frequency Range | 0Hz ~ 2.5GHz |
| Isolation | 28dB |
| Insertion Loss | 1.8dB |
| Test Frequency | 2.5GHz |
| P1d B | 23dBm |
| IIP3 | 43dBm |
| Impedance | 50Ohm |
| Voltage - Supply | 5V |
| Operating Temperature | -40°C ~ 85°C |
| Package / Case | 24-SSOP (0.154", 3.90mm Width) |
| Supplier Device Package | 24-QSOP |
| Base Product Number | HMC253 |
| Mounting Type | Surface Mount |
Overview
Description
This switch matrix is constructed using GaAs (gallium arsenide) technology, which enhances its RF performance and reliability. It operates with a positive control voltage and requires no external DC blocking capacitors, simplifying its integration into systems. The HMC253QS24E is housed in a compact 24-lead QSOP package, facilitating ease of use in space-constrained applications.
Typical applications include test equipment, signal routing, and redundancy switching. The device's design emphasizes durability and performance, making it a versatile component in designing RF and microwave systems.
